Your chimney repair includes everything needed to restore proper function and safety. We handle masonry repairs, liner replacement, crown reconstruction, and waterproofing – whatever your specific situation requires.
Bradford’s coastal environment is tough on chimney systems. Salt air accelerates deterioration, and older homes often need specialized restoration techniques that most contractors don’t understand. We’ve been dealing with these local challenges for over twenty years.
